  • 2013 Rare Champagne 95 Points

    France, Champagne

    Delicious with sour apple, chalk, spice, minerals, lemon and dough. Complex offering and long finish. Drink this over Dom all day long.

  • 2012 Mollydooker Enchanted Path 92 Points

    Australia, South Australia, Fleurieu, McLaren Vale

    Floral, spice, black pepper and dark fruits. Bigger style wine. Medium finish. Hold for a few more years.

  • 2012 Clos des Papes Châteauneuf-du-Pape 94 Points

    France, Rhône, Southern Rhône, Châteauneuf-du-Pape

    Better than most clos wines as it is not hot. Garrique, spice, white pepper, raspberries and earth. Balanced and medium plus finish. Favorite red of the night. Goes to show lower rated wines from the critics means wines that are more balanced.

  • 2014 Château Kirwan 88 Points

    France, Bordeaux, Médoc, Margaux

    For $50 can get much better. This will never be a good wine. Mild funk, floral, bell peppers and subtle fruit. A light offering.

  • 2014 Reynolds Family Winery Cabernet Sauvignon Reserve Stags Leap District 93 Points

    USA, California, Napa Valley, Stags Leap District

    Nice drinking right now. Perfume, spice, tobacco, red currants, menthol and dust. Very balanced effort. Drink now to 2030.

  • 2016 Fisher Vineyards Cabernet Sauvignon Coach Insignia 93 Points

    USA, California, Napa Valley

    A big wine and decanted this for 4 hours. Still young. Cigar, blueberry, cherry, oak, rose petals and earth. Medium plus finish. Drink now to 2032.
